
What is recorded here
Canal lock associated with Royal Canal, built c. 1815, consisting of pair of restored timber and steel breast gates with timber footboards and balance beams. Set within ashlar limestone lock chamber with ashlar limestone capstones with bevelled edges. Timber mooring post at intervals between gates. Associated lock keeper's house (13402224) to the southwest. Located to the south of Pake Bridge (13402219) and to the southwest of Barry.
